George Pickens is in a standoff with the Dallas Cowboys regarding his contract situation. He reportedly wants a long-term deal or a trade, which has not yet materialized. His absence from the Cowboys' offseason workout program signals a lack of agreement between the player and the team. The rivalry between the Cowboys and Washington Commanders intensifies as Commanders fans enjoy the turmoil surrounding Pickens and Dallas. The Cowboys have made it clear they are unwilling to meet Pickens' financial demands, leading to speculation about the future.
